PC Releases 2015-16 Schedule
- Updated: September 8, 2015
On the same day that the Big East Conference released the official schedule, PC followed suit. Below is the Friars’ schedule for the 2015-16 campaign:
October
October 31, 2015 – Stonehill at 2 PM (Exhibition) – Location – Providence, RI
November
November 14, 2015 – Harvard at 7 PM on FSN – Location – Providence, RI
November, 18, 2015 – Illinois at 7 PM on FS1 – Location – Providence, RI
November 21, 2015 – Brown at 7 PM on FSN – Location – Providence, RI
November 23, 2015 – NJIT at 6:30 PM on FS1 – Location – Providence, RI
November 26, 2015 – Evansville at 9 PM on ESPNU – Location – Orange County, CA
November 27, 2015 – Arizona or Santa Clara at 9/11:30 PM on ESPN 2/3 – Orange County, CA
November 29, 2015 – TBD
December
December 2, 2015 – Hartford at 7 PM on FS1 – Location – Providence, RI
December 5, 2015 – URI at 7 PM on ESPNU – Location – Kingston, RI
December 9, 2015 – Boston College at 7 PM on FS1 – Location – Providence, RI
December 12, 2015 – Bryant at 12 PM on FS1 – Location – Providence, RI
December 19, 2015 – Rider at 8 PM on FSN – Location – Providence, RI
December 21, 2015 – UMass at 7 PM on CBS Sports Network – Location – Amherst, MA
December 31, 2015 – Butler at 2:30 PM on CBS Sports Network – Location – Indianapolis, IN
January
January 2, 2015 – St. John’s at 3:30 PM on FS1 – Location – Providence, RI
January 5, 2015 – Marquette at 7 PM on FS1 – Location – Providence, RI
January 12. 2015 – Creighton at 8:30 PM on FS1 – Location – Omaha, NE
January 16, 2015 – Seton Hall at 4:30 PM on FS1 – Location – Providence, RI
January 19, 2015 – Butler at 6:30 PM on FS1 – Location – Providence, RI
January 23, 2015 – Villanova at 12 PM on FOX – Location – Philadelphia, PA
January 26, 2015 – Xavier at 8:30 PM on FS1 – Location – Providence, RI
January 30, 2015 – Georgetown at 8 PM on FS1 – Location – Washington D.C.
February
February 2, 205 – DePaul at 9 PM on FS1 – Location – Chicago, IL
February 6, 2015 – Villanova at 2:30 PM on FS1 – Location – Providence, RI
February 10, 2015 – Marquette at 7 PM on CBS Sports Network – Location – Madison, WI
February 13, 2015 – Georgetown at 12 PM on FOX – Location – Providence, RI
February 17, 2015 – Xavier at 7 PM on FS1 – Location – Cincinnati, OH
February 25, 2015 – Seton Hall at 7 PM on FS1 – Location – Newark, NJ
February 27, 2015 – DePaul at 4 PM on CBS Sports Network – Location – Providence, RI
March
March 2, 2015 – Creighton at 9 PM on CBS Sports Network – Location – Providence, RI
March 5, 2015 – St. John’s at 12:30 PM on FS1 – Location – New York, NY
March 9-12, 2015 – Big East Tournament
